Free (nook/Kindle/ChristianBk) Saving Hope [Christian Western Suspense w/Romance]

Saving Hope by Margaret Daley is the 1st in her Men of the Texas Rangers series of inspirational contemporary western suspenses which may also be romantic suspenses (the blurb does not centre on the love story as expected, though the reviews say there are strong romantic elements and Daley normally seems to write inspirational romantic suspenses for Harlequin), free courtesy of publisher Abingdon.

Free @ B&N, Amazon (available to Canadians and in the UK), and Christian Book (available worldwide).

Description
When a teenager goes missing from the Beacon of Hope School, Texas Ranger Wyatt Sheridan and school director Kate Winslow are forced into a dangerous struggle against a human trafficking organization. But the battle brings dire consequences as Wyatt's daughter is terrorized and Kate is kidnapped.

Now it's personal, and Wyatt finds both his faith and investigative skills challenged as he fights to discover the mastermind behind the ring before evil destroys everyone he loves.
